If your computer will run Halo it's likely that VDrift should work OK. However it could be that you don't have very much video memory and VDrift uses a lot, so it's possible that it's running out of places to put textures and dying there. We don't have a very good way to trap those errors.
What kind of video card do you have, any idea how much Video RAM it has?
